You can deny an IP address or a range of IP address so
that they cannot access the IP camera. Tick the "enable" box,
key in the IP address you want to deny, select"deny" then
click"Add" to add it to the list.
You can also choose to deny a range of IP address but
allow one or several IP address of them. Take the picture
above for example, IP address
192.168.50.151~161 are not allowed to connect to the
camera, but only
192.168.50.159 can access. Note: In the list "allow"
